Card History
Mystery Plate γ is one of the four Greek-letter Mystery Plate Technical Machines in Skyridge, making it part of a short-lived mechanic that Wizards-era collectors instantly associate with the experimental e-Card period.
Set Lore
Skyridge introduced Mystery Plate as a brand-new mechanic and was also the final main expansion in the e-Card Series, giving this card a special place in the closing chapter of the Wizards of the Coast era.
Card History
Its Retro Cave attack is a wonderfully strange comeback tool: it can refill your hand when your opponent is far ahead on Prizes, or even de-evolve an opposing Evolved Pokémon when the Prize count lines up just right.
Artist
Hiromichi Sugiyama illustrated Mystery Plate γ, and his clean, symbolic style helps this obscure Trainer feel more like an ancient artifact than a standard utility card.
Cultural Impact
Because Pokémon-e cards carried scannable e-Reader codes and extra digital features, Mystery Plate γ comes from one of the most distinctive physical designs in the hobby, a format collectors still chase for its unmistakable border and tech-era identity.
